Police searching for Suspect Ramon Romino

1165

Guam – An all point bulletin has been placed in search of suspect Ramon Romino who is still at large. According to a release from the Guam Police Department, on Friday, Romino allegedly got into a verbal argument with a woman at the old Dededo Flea Market by the vegetable stand when he pulled out a machete. The victim attempted to block the machete as the Romino swung it at her striking her on the right side of the head. He then allegedly grabbed her purse removing her wallet and then fled in a newer model Toyota Corolla. Ramon Romino is described as Chuukese, 6″ slim build, 130 to 140 pounds, with brown and gray shoulder length hair, gray and black beard. If you have information regarding this case, please contact the Guam Police Department at 475-8615/16/17 or Guam Crime Stoppers at 477-HELP (4357)

Jolene joined the PNC team in 2017, as a producer, co-anchor and investigative reporter covering law enforcement, courts and crimes. Notable coverage includes the Ehlert case, the Mark Torre Jr. trial, the Allan Agababa trial, exclusive pieces on the Life of a Drug Dealer/Addict, and Life behind bars...the story of Honofre Chargualaf and Kevin Cruz. In 2019, she was promoted to Assistant News Director and Lead Anchor. From 2015 to 2017 she served as Public Relations and Promotions Manager, for the Hotel Nikko Guam handling local radio and advertorial promotions, as well as produced and directed tv commercials for the hotel. Prior to this she worked with KUAM for three years as a reporter and segment host. She began her journalism career in 2012, working with Glimpses of Guam contributing to the Guam Business Magazine, R&R magazine, MDM magazine and the Marianas Business Journal.
